Shillong : KSU Mawlai circle detains workers coming from Karbi Anglong as part of an anti-infiltration drive at Mawlai Petrol Pump on Friday. The KSU later pushed back eleven ‘illegal migrants’ who were on their way to Borsora to work in the coal mines. The labourers came in a Mahindra jeep and were stopped at Mawlai. The labourers claimed to be of Nepali origin. The labourers, who included a minor and a woman, were pushed back by the KSU after they failed to produce valid documents. (Photo by W. Lytan)
